The Leather Cleaning Secret: Vinegar & Damp Microfiber Cloth
Understanding the Context
Many assume leather must be polished with costly leather care products. However, a brilliant alternative uses just two everyday items: distilled white vinegar and a soft microfiber cloth. This method works wonders because vinegar is mildly acidic, helping neutralize dirt, oils, and grime without stripping natural oils. It’s effective but gentle—perfect for everyday use.
Why This Hack Works
- Natural Sanitizer: Vinegar’s acetic acid kills bacteria and mildew, lending a fresh, clean finish.
- No Harsh Chemicals: Avoids synthetic solvents that can dry or crack leather over time.
- Economic & Convenient: Uses Kaplan in your kitchen or bathroom—no need to stock up on leaning commercial products.
- Versatile: Perfect for wallets, handbags, furniture, car interiors, or outdoor gear.
How to Apply the Hack Like a Pro
Key Insights
- Prepare the Solution: Mix equal parts distilled white vinegar and warm water in a small bowl.
- Dip a Microfiber Cloth: Moisten the cloth lightly—avoid soaking it, which can damage porous leather.
- Gently Wipe: Use soft, circular motions across the surface. Focus on stained or dirty areas.
- Dry Thoroughly: Wipe with a dry portion of the cloth to remove moisture and promote shine.
- Optional Shine Boost: For extra softness, apply a small amount of natural leather oil or beeswax—just after vinegar cleaning.
Additional Pro Tips
- Spot Clean Immediately: Wipe spills right after they happen to prevent set-in stains.
- Avoid Over-wetting: Leather absorbs moisture—always use a light touch.
- Store Properly: Keep cleaned leather in a cool, dry place; use breathable covers to minimize dust.
